Manama, HIPO Youth programme held a discussion session attended by Dr. Shaikha Rana bint Isa Al Khalifa, Director-General of the Institute of Public Administration, and Dalal Ahmed Al Qais, CEO of Bahrain Development Bank Group. Dr. Shaikha Rana highlighted Bahrain's commitment to youth leadership development through the "HIPO Youth" programme, aligning with the Kingdom's focus on sustainable development. Dalal Al Qais commended Bahraini youth as the nation's true wealth and expressed confidence in their ability to meet future challenges. She also commended the Institute's efforts in preparing youth for national responsibilities, emphasising the importance of continuous learning to equip them for future demands.
